Alleged Racism in the FFF
Since the Guardian, which is a daily read for me, has put the story front and center, I suppose I could risk a short post on the alleged racism in the French Football Federation (FFF).
The allegation is that the FFF discussed using race as a selection criterion for entry of 12 and 13 year olds into football training academies.
